Anahat Singh Wins Squash On Fire Open, Upsets World No. 10 for First PSA Bronze Title

The teenager’s Washington breakthrough reportedly lifts her 12 spots to No. 19, making her the youngest Asian woman to enter the world’s top 20.

Overview

  • Singh defeated top seed Georgina Kennedy 12-10, 11-5, 11-7 in a 26-minute final to capture the PSA Bronze crown in Washington.
  • Her title run included a comeback from two games down against No. 2 seed Sana Ibrahim in the quarterfinals and a 3-1 semifinal win over Sabrina Sobhy.
  • The victory is described in coverage as the biggest of her career and her 15th PSA title, achieved across just 26 events.
  • Multiple outlets report the result propels her into the world’s top 20 at No. 19, with several noting she becomes the youngest Asian woman to reach that tier.
  • The surge has drawn national praise and comes as World Squash outlines ranking-based qualification routes for the sport’s return at the Los Angeles 2028 Olympics.
